What is Shipping Container Construction?
Shipping container construction includes using intermodal containers, typically known as shipping containers, as the primary building material. These robust metal boxes are created to stand up to harsh conditions at sea, making them resilient and sustainable for construction functions. The adaptability of shipping containers enables imaginative styles in architecture, contributing to a wide variety of applications.

Sustainability
Using repurposed containers reduces waste, as numerous containers stay unused or deserted after their initial shipping service. This practice is not just environment-friendly but is likewise a smart method to minimize the carbon footprint related to traditional structure products.
2. Price
Shipping container homes or structures can supply considerable cost savings compared to standard construction techniques. The containers themselves can frequently be acquired at a fraction of the rate of traditional structure products. Moreover, their modular design can decrease labor expenses and construction time.
3. Quick Construction
Container construction allows for faster completion times. Many parts, such as insulation, plumbing, and electrical systems, can be prefabricated in a factory before being transferred and assembled on-site. This can significantly reduce the general project timeline.
4. Design Versatility
Containers can be stacked, integrated, and personalized according to particular requirements. Architectural imagination can thrive with shipping containers, resulting in special and ingenious structures. This technique allows architects and contractors to believe outside the box-- actually!
5. Movement
Shipping container structures can be carried easily, permitting for relocation if necessary. This characteristic is especially beneficial for momentary projects or mobile organizations like food trucks or pop-up occasions.
6. Sturdiness

Challenges of Shipping Container Construction1. Building Regulations and Regulations
Local building regulations can often prevent container construction due to zoning restrictions or safety concerns. It is crucial to talk to regional authorities concerning policies before starting a job.
2. Insulation and Temperature Control
Metal containers can be prone to extreme heat in summertime and cold in winter season. Proper insulation and ventilation systems are necessary to make sure comfy living and working conditions.
3. Structural Modifications
Cutting and customizing containers for windows, doors, and internal designs requires mindful preparation and execution. It is vital to maintain structural stability while creating for functionality.
4. Restricted Financing Options
Despite lower expenses, some banks might be hesitant to finance shipping container projects due to their non-traditional nature. Discovering lending institutions acquainted with container construction might posture a challenge.
Process of Shipping Container Construction1. Planning and Design
Before starting any task, detailed preparation and design are important. This stage consists of determining the purpose of the structure, selecting the type and variety of containers, and developing the layout.
2. Acquisition of Containers
Containers can be sourced from shipping companies, container dealers, or online markets. Examining containers for structural integrity and examining any necessary repair work is necessary.
3. Site Preparation
Preparing the construction website may include grading, leveling, and laying a structure. While containers are sturdy, a strong base is frequently advised to assist in drainage.
4. Modifications and Customizations
This phase involves cutting the containers for doors, windows, and other openings, along with including insulation or soundproofing materials. Plumbing, electrical, and framing work are usually completed at this point.
5. Assembly
Containers are carried to the website and positioned in their fixed arrangement. At this stage, structural connections are made, and additional parts are set up.
6. Finishing Touches
The final phase of the process includes exterior and interior ending up work, including painting, floor covering, kitchen cabinetry, and landscaping to develop a complete and functional living or work area.
Often Asked Questions (FAQ)Q1. Are shipping container homes legal to build?
A1. Building regulations and zoning laws differ by location. Always inspect regional guidelines and obtain essential licenses before starting construction.
Q2. Just how much does it cost to build a shipping container home?
A2. The cost can vary extensively depending on the size, design, place, and customization. Fundamental container homes can begin around ₤ 10,000, while more intricate designs can go beyond ₤ 100,000.
Q3. How many shipping containers do I require?
A3. The variety of containers required will depend upon the desired size and layout of the structure. A little single-container home can be sufficient, while bigger structures might need several containers.
Q4. Can I fund a shipping container project?
A4. Financing alternatives may be restricted. It's recommended to research loan providers who have experience with unconventional building approaches.
Q5. How are shipping container homes insulated?
A5. Insulation can be used inside or outside the container. Materials like spray foam, rigid foam, or wool can provide effective insulation and add to energy effectiveness.
